Artificial neural networks are special functions inspired by brains. In particular, artificial neural networks consist of interacting (artificial) neurons that model biological neurons (nerve cells). Modern artificial neural networks comprise hundreds, thousands, or even millions of neurons organized in multiple layers. Machine learning based on such networks is called deep learning. This chapter introduces the basic principles of artificial neural networks and deep learning. You learn to – assemble individual neurons into networks; – use these networks for binary and multiclass classification; – assess the potential and limitations of deep learning.
